BENDIGO sprintcar ace Rusty Hickman will head to this weekend’s SRA series grand final at Premier Speedway protecting a lead at the top of the points table.

After 11 rounds, Hickman has 3658 points, clear of Tim Hutchins (3384), Brett Milburn (3327) and Brayden Parr (2896).
A series win would top a brilliant season for Hickman, who broke through for his maiden win at Wangaratta City Speedway in round nine and followed up with a victory in round 11 in Moama.
The 18-year-old finished sixth in last weekend’s 12th round behind the winner Corey McCullagh.
The grand final will be run at Allansford’s Premier Speedway on Sunday.
